Hi Regnier, i'll start saying that at first glance your team looks a little weak to Tapu Lele that, specially if it's running Focus Blast, can take deal huge damage to your whole team.

To mitigate this weakness i'm suggesting Aegislash over Magnezone, that not only can deal with Lele, but who even synergizes well with Mega Venusaur, Landorus and even decently with Tapu Lele.
@ Ghostium-Z / Weakness Policy / Air Balloon (this last one is not a standard item on it but works fine with Mega Venu)
Ability: Stance Change
Level: 50
EVs: 252 HP / 252 SpA / 4 SpD
Quiet Nature / Modest Nature
- Shadow Ball
- Flash Cannon
- Shadow Sneak / Hidden Power Ice / Sacred Sword / Toxic
- King's Shield

Pretty standard Aegislash, with Hidden Power Ice as an option to hit Mega Salamence that hardly threatens your Mega. Sacred Sword would be mainly for Heatran and Ferrothorn. Toxic if you fear stally mons.

With this in the team, you would be a little weak to Ground-types even with Greninja and Landorus in the team. So i would consider adding something else over Arcanine, for example like a Thundurus-T that would still be able to deal with those mons you listed in Arcanine's description (p2, chansey, blissey), while mitigating your ground weakness and giving a handy Flying-type resist for Mega Venusaur.

@ Fightinium Z
Ability: Volt Absorb
EVs: 4 HP / 252 SpA / 252 Spe
Modest Nature / Timid Nature
- Nasty Plot
- Thunderbolt
- Hidden Power [Ice]
- Focus Blast

This set can deal with those three mons thanks to the combination of the Fightium Z and Nasty Plot, but even more important it can take out threats such as Heatran, Ferrothorn and Celesteela.

Keep in mind that EVs work differently at Lv50 and that Hidden Power types don't require you to run 30IVs in a stat anymore thanks to Hyper Training, so a value of 16 or 24 waste some EVs at lv50.
For example, on Landorus-T i'd recommend a spread of 252 HP / 212 Def / 44 SpD with an Impish nature, since that makes you live a Life Orb Tapu Koko HP Ice (almost everytime) among other stuff, while the speed investment doesn't give you any benefits:

252 SpA Life Orb Tapu Koko Hidden Power Ice vs. 252 HP / 44 SpD Landorus-T: 166-198 (84.6 - 101%) -- 6.3% chance to OHKO
0 SpA Porygon2 Ice Beam vs. 252 HP / 44 SpD Landorus-T: 160-192 (81.6 - 97.9%) -- guaranteed 2HKO
you can stay in to knock off the Eviolite and still have the option to Intimidate another Pokémon later on

You should adjust the spread for Mega Venusaur too for Lv50 (and on Magnezone if you intend to keep it).

Since you already have Arcanine and you put HP Fire on a few of your Pokémon, i think you could use Leech Seed > Hidden Power Fire on Mega Venusaur to get chip damage on bulky Pokémon like Porygon2 and Celesteela (which in return can't Seed you).

Lastly on Arcanine, i would suggest using a Z crystal like Firium Z or even Electrium Z over Life Orb, since that will give you additional means of dealing a ton of damage.
252 Atk Arcanine Gigavolt Havoc (175 BP) vs. 0 HP / 4 Def Mega Gyarados: 164-194 (96.4 - 114.1%) -- 81.3% chance to OHKO
252 Atk Arcanine Gigavolt Havoc (175 BP) vs. 244 HP / 0 Def Tapu Fini: 158-188 (89.7 - 106.8%) -- 43.8% chance to OHKO
If you don't mind losing out on Porygon-Z, neutral speed natured base 100 Pokémon and Timid Xurkitree, you could also run an Adamant Nature to guarantee the KO's with Gigavolt Havoc while also dealing more damage with your regular moves.
